More details can be found about the Travis Build Lifecycle and the Maven Build Lifecycle.
#Run coverity on mac for java install
For example, install in a Travis CI build comes much earlier than install in the Maven build lifecycle. "As business requirements come in, you can actually tie the defects to those requirements, so you have a better understanding of where the risk is. Note that the Travis CI build lifecycle and the Maven build lifecycle use similar terminology for different build phases.
#Run coverity on mac for java mac os
When using JDK 14 on mac OS 10.14 or 10.15 Coverity build capture might miss capturing Java source. A code project to work with Code Sight supports a variety of languages If Coverity® Analysis is already installed on your system, the Code Sight plug-in is able to use it. Coverity was built from the ground up to fit into your existing workflow with the following capabilities: Parallel analysis allows Coverity to run on up to sixteen cores simultaneously and delivers up to a 10X performance improvement over serial analysis. Less than 5 percent churn is expected for build capture. 5 key aspects for a successful open-source project. Although Coverity is able to support compilers spanning multiple JDK versions, Coverity Analysis requires Oracle Java SE Runtime Environment 8 (JRE-8).
![run coverity on mac for java run coverity on mac for java](https://marketplace.eclipse.org/sites/default/files/Screen1.png)
The pairing also ties requirements to defects, Johnson said. They use uncrustify to verify that the code is adhering to their style guidelines and they run coverity to check for potential issues like memory leaks or null deferences.
![run coverity on mac for java run coverity on mac for java](https://149359399.v2.pressablecdn.com/wp-content/uploads/wpforo/attachments/4344/thumbnail/2484-Screen-Shot-2019-10-20-at-3-22-55-PM.png)
With this connector, developers can run the Coverity tools and the results will show up in HP ALM, eliminating the need for developers to file separate reports, or for the QA testers or managers to wait for a build to be delivered. After an initial build, a program would go through several rounds of testing, where the developers would fix any problems that were discovered. If your framework is not listed, just run an analysis and check your results. Once you've collected intermediate results of your project, you can upload everything to the Coverity website for some deeper analysis. Coverity Analysis can successfully analyze most frameworks, even if they are not explicitly supported. The Coverity Code Advisor is a combination of Coverity Quality Advisor and Coverity Security Advisor, and also incorporates FindBugs as one of it’s key components bundled. Typically, a project manager or business analyst might develop a set of requirements for a new program, which developers then would use to build a program. Coverity Analysis explicitly supports the following frameworks, libraries, APIs, and other technologies (referred to hereafter as simply frameworks). It can scan a block of code and identify potential problems, such as memory defects or concurrency issues. The Coverity suite of products, featuring the core Coverity Static Analysis program, is marketed for developers.
![run coverity on mac for java run coverity on mac for java](https://www.synopsys.com/blogs/software-security/wp-content/uploads/2019/10/coverity-protected-branch.png)
HP's ALM harmonizes the work between managers, analysts and QA to oversee the development of a new program.